Alaska State Troopers are investigating the cause of a single-vehicle crash near 7 Mile Haines Highway which injured a 40-year-old woman and totaled her 1997 Subaru. According to troopers, Sarah Roark was traveling southbound about 9:15 p.m. when she lost control of her car and sideswiped a guardrail. The car then crossed the roadway and struck a cliff face. Emergency personnel responded and transported Roark to the Haines Clinic for injuries to her hands. She was treated and released. Trooper Andrew Neason wouldn't release any additional information. "I'm conducting an investigation into the causes and circumstances of the crash," he said. "It's going to be awhile... All of the evidence has to be analyzed," he said.
